Copeland Tower Living offers a competitively priced option for those seeking a one-bedroom residence, with monthly costs set at $2,995. This rate is significantly lower than the average monthly cost in Jefferson Parish, which stands at $4,105, and also undercuts the state average of $3,413 for similar accommodations in Louisiana. By choosing Copeland Tower Living, residents can enjoy a blend of affordability and comfort while residing in an area that typically commands higher housing expenses. This attractive pricing not only enhances accessibility but also positions Copeland Tower Living as a valuable choice for individuals looking to balance quality living with economic considerations.
| Floor plans | Copeland Tower Living | Jefferson Parish | Louisiana |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 Bedroom | $2,995 | $4,105 | $3,413 |
Copeland Tower Living in Metairie is best suited for active seniors who want a resort-like independent living experience with panoramic views of Lake Pontchartrain, a robust calendar of social and fitness amenities, and a dependable sense of community. This is not a bare-bones retirement option; it’s a purpose-built setting for residents who prize premium surroundings, convenient transportation, and staff who remember names. Ideal candidates are those who relish a vibrant, clubhouse-style atmosphere where meals, wellness activities, and enrichment programs are woven into daily life. For families prioritizing independence with upscale presentation and a feeling of VIP treatment, Copeland Tower delivers. Those who require substantial on-site medical care, memory support, or budget-conscious accommodations should consider alternatives that emphasize more comprehensive care or lower cost structures.

If any downsides surface, they tend to be sporadic and operational rather than systemic. A minority of reviews mention isolated service gaps that prick the otherwise smooth rhythm, including a period when an air-conditioning outage disrupted comfort and a sense that some hospitality gestures did not land as expected. There are hints of occasional misalignment around guest experiences and occasional gaps in everyday hospitality details, such as breakfast logistics or guest handling. While these experiences are noteworthy and worthy of scrutiny, they sit against a backdrop of strong housekeeping, friendly staff, and a generally well-run environment. Taken together, the negatives are not pervasive enough to undermine the overall value proposition, but they do remind potential residents to verify how maintenance responsiveness and guest services operate during peak times or busy seasons.
